问答系统如何工作?

2023-08-30 / 资讯 / 67 阅读

  问答系统是一种人工智能技术,其目标是根据用户提出的问题,在已知的知识库或文档中找到最符合问题的答案。这些系统通常由以下几个主要组成部分组成:

  1. 问题理解:系统首先会对用户的问题进行语义分析和解析,以便理解用户的意图和信息需求。这通常包括词法分析、句法分析和语义角色标注等技术。

  2. 知识抽取:系统会从已知的知识库或文档中提取相关信息。这可以通过使用自然语言处理技术来解析和理解这些文本数据中的内容和关系,如命名实体识别、关系提取和信息抽取等。

  3. 知识表示:抽取的知识被转化为计算机能够处理的形式,例如图谱、语义网络或其他结构化形式。这可以帮助系统对知识进行组织、分类和推理,并为后续的问题回答做准备。

  4. 答案生成:根据用户的问题和提取的知识,系统会使用适当的算法和模型来生成最佳的答案。这可以涉及文本摘要、机器翻译、逻辑推理和机器学习等技术。

  5. 答案评估和排序:系统会对生成的答案进行评估和排序,以确保返回给用户的答案是相关、准确和有价值的。这可以使用一系列评估指标和技术,如语义匹配度、相似性计算和文档排序等。

  总的来说,问答系统通过将自然语言问题转化为计算机可以处理的形式,并利用知识库中的信息来生成最佳的答案。这需要从问题理解、知识抽取、知识表示、答案生成和答案评估等方面的技术和组件的协同工作。

#免责声明#

  本站所展示的一切内容和信息资源等仅限于学习和研究目的,未经允许不得转载,不得将本站内容用于商业或者非法用途。
  本站信息均来自AI问答,版权争议与本站无关,所生成内容未经充分论证,本站已做充分告知,请勿作为科学参考依据,否则一切后果自行承担。如对内容有疑议,请及时与本站联系。